Transaction 023bbc3fc2873faa2f416a1d2c11896b630a74f32a1b144d7c1200f3dfa05744

2 Input
1 Outputs
  • 023bbc3fc2873faa2f416a1d2c11896b630a74f32a1b144d7c1200f3dfa05744:0
  • value  10947627
    address  15d6NCoNpCSrBCN8PRb1pVg228wKcmVkQJ